body.single-product,body.woocommerce-page.single-product{background:var(--amw-bg-page)}.amw-product-breadcrumb{position:relative;padding-block:var(--amw-space-6) var(--amw-space-3);background:linear-gradient(180deg,#060A14 0%,#080E1A 100%);border-bottom:1px solid rgb(20 184 166 / .08);overflow:hidden;isolation:isolate}.amw-product-breadcrumb::before{content:'';position:absolute;inset:0;background-image:var(--amw-pattern-hex);background-size:var(--amw-pattern-hex-size);opacity:.08;mask-image:radial-gradient(ellipse at center,black 20%,transparent 85%);-webkit-mask-image:radial-gradient(ellipse at center,black 20%,transparent 85%);z-index:-1}.amw-breadcrumb{font-size:var(--amw-text-xs);color:var(--amw-text-tertiary);letter-spacing:var(--amw-tracking-wide)}.amw-breadcrumb a{color:var(--amw-teal-300);text-decoration:none}.amw-breadcrumb a:hover{color:#2DD4BF}.amw-breadcrumb span[aria-hidden]{margin:0 var(--amw-space-2);opacity:.4}.amw-product{padding-block:var(--amw-space-10) var(--amw-space-20)}.amw-product-pills{display:flex;flex-wrap:wrap;gap:var(--amw-space-2);margin-bottom:var(--amw-space-6)}.amw-product-pill{display:inline-flex;align-items:center;padding:var(--amw-space-2) var(--amw-space-4);font-size:var(--amw-text-2xs);font-weight:var(--amw-weight-bold);letter-spacing:var(--amw-tracking-widest);color:var(--amw-teal-300);background:rgb(20 184 166 / .08);border:1px solid rgb(20 184 166 / .3);border-radius:var(--amw-radius-pill);text-decoration:none;transition:background var(--amw-dur-base),border-color var(--amw-dur-base)}.amw-product-pill:hover{background:rgb(20 184 166 / .15);border-color:var(--amw-teal-300)}.amw-product-layout__grid{display:grid;gap:var(--amw-space-8);grid-template-columns:1fr;margin-bottom:var(--amw-space-16)}@media (min-width:1024px){.amw-product-layout__grid{grid-template-columns:3fr 2fr;gap:var(--amw-space-10);align-items:start}.amw-product-layout__summary{position:sticky;top:100px}}.amw-gallery-card{position:relative;background:var(--amw-grad-card);border:1px solid rgb(20 184 166 / .18);border-radius:var(--amw-radius-3xl);overflow:hidden;box-shadow:inset 0 0 0 1px rgb(20 184 166 / .06),0 40px 80px -20px rgb(0 0 0 / .7),0 0 60px rgb(20 184 166 / .08)}.amw-gallery-card__bg{position:absolute;inset:0;background:radial-gradient(ellipse at center,rgb(20 184 166 / .14),transparent 65%);z-index:0}.amw-gallery-card::before{content:'';position:absolute;inset:0;background-image:var(--amw-pattern-hex);background-size:var(--amw-pattern-hex-size);opacity:.2;mask-image:radial-gradient(ellipse at center,black 15%,transparent 85%);-webkit-mask-image:radial-gradient(ellipse at center,black 15%,transparent 85%);z-index:1;pointer-events:none}.amw-gallery-card__frame{position:relative;z-index:2;padding:var(--amw-space-8);aspect-ratio:1;display:flex;align-items:center;justify-content:center}.amw-gallery-card__frame .woocommerce-product-gallery,.amw-gallery-card__frame div.images{width:100%!important;margin:0!important;padding:0!important;background:transparent!important;border:0!important;float:none!important;box-shadow:none!important}.amw-gallery-card__frame .woocommerce-product-gallery__wrapper{background:transparent!important;aspect-ratio:1;margin:0!important}.amw-gallery-card__frame .woocommerce-product-gallery__image{position:absolute!important;inset:0;display:flex;align-items:center;justify-content:center}.amw-gallery-card__frame img{max-width:100%!important;max-height:100%!important;width:auto!important;height:auto!important;object-fit:contain!important;filter:drop-shadow(0 40px 80px rgb(0 0 0 / .8))}.amw-gallery-card__footer{position:relative;z-index:3;display:grid;grid-template-columns:1fr auto;gap:var(--amw-space-3) var(--amw-space-4);padding:var(--amw-space-5) var(--amw-space-6);background:rgb(6 10 20 / .6);border-top:1px solid rgb(20 184 166 / .15)}.amw-gallery-card__verified{display:inline-flex;align-items:center;gap:var(--amw-space-2);font-size:var(--amw-text-2xs);font-weight:var(--amw-weight-bold);letter-spacing:var(--amw-tracking-widest);text-transform:uppercase;color:var(--amw-teal-300)}.amw-gallery-card__verified svg{width:16px;height:16px}.amw-gallery-card__lot{display:inline-flex;flex-direction:column;grid-column:1;font-size:var(--amw-text-2xs);letter-spacing:var(--amw-tracking-wide);color:var(--amw-text-tertiary);font-family:var(--amw-font-mono)}.amw-gallery-card__lot strong{color:var(--amw-text-strong);font-weight:var(--amw-weight-semibold)}.amw-gallery-card__coa{grid-column:2;grid-row:1 / span 2;align-self:center;color:var(--amw-teal-300);font-size:var(--amw-text-xs);font-weight:var(--amw-weight-bold);letter-spacing:var(--amw-tracking-wider);text-transform:uppercase;text-decoration:none;transition:color var(--amw-dur-base),gap var(--amw-dur-base);display:inline-flex;gap:var(--amw-space-1)}.amw-gallery-card__coa:hover{color:#2DD4BF;gap:var(--amw-space-2)}.amw-ruo-card{display:grid;grid-template-columns:40px 1fr;gap:var(--amw-space-3);align-items:center;padding:var(--amw-space-5);margin-top:var(--amw-space-4);background:var(--amw-grad-card);border:1px solid rgb(20 184 166 / .2);border-left:3px solid var(--amw-teal-400);border-radius:var(--amw-radius-xl)}.amw-ruo-card__icon{display:inline-flex;width:40px;height:40px;align-items:center;justify-content:center;color:var(--amw-teal-300);background:rgb(20 184 166 / .1);border-radius:var(--amw-radius-md)}.amw-ruo-card__icon svg{width:20px;height:20px}.amw-ruo-card__label{margin:0 0 2px;font-size:var(--amw-text-xs);font-weight:var(--amw-weight-bold);letter-spacing:var(--amw-tracking-widest);text-transform:uppercase;color:var(--amw-teal-300)}.amw-ruo-card__text{margin:0;font-size:var(--amw-text-sm);color:var(--amw-text-secondary)}.amw-product-layout__summary .summary,.amw-product-layout__summary .entry-summary{float:none!important;width:100%!important;margin:0!important;padding:var(--amw-space-8);background:var(--amw-grad-card);border:1px solid rgb(255 255 255 / .08);border-radius:var(--amw-radius-3xl);box-shadow:0 30px 60px -20px rgb(0 0 0 / .6)}.amw-product-title,.single-product .product_title{font-size:clamp(2rem, 2.8vw + 1rem, 3.5rem)!important;font-weight:var(--amw-weight-bold)!important;line-height:1!important;letter-spacing:-.025em;color:var(--amw-text-strong)!important;margin:0 0 var(--amw-space-4)!important}.amw-product-meta{display:flex;flex-wrap:wrap;align-items:center;gap:var(--amw-space-2) var(--amw-space-3);margin:0 0 var(--amw-space-5);font-family:var(--amw-font-mono);font-size:var(--amw-text-xs);letter-spacing:.02em;color:var(--amw-text-tertiary)}.amw-product-meta__label{font-weight:var(--amw-weight-bold);color:var(--amw-teal-300);letter-spacing:var(--amw-tracking-widest);text-transform:uppercase}.amw-product-meta__value{color:var(--amw-text-secondary);margin-left:4px}.amw-product-meta__sep{color:var(--amw-text-dim);opacity:.5}.amw-product-lede{margin-bottom:var(--amw-space-6);padding-bottom:var(--amw-space-6);border-bottom:1px solid rgb(255 255 255 / .06);font-size:var(--amw-text-md);line-height:var(--amw-leading-relaxed);color:var(--amw-text-secondary)}.amw-product-lede p{margin:0 0 var(--amw-space-3)}.amw-product-lede strong,.amw-product-lede b{color:var(--amw-text-strong);font-weight:var(--amw-weight-semibold)}.amw-product-layout__summary .stock{display:inline-flex;align-items:center;gap:var(--amw-space-2);padding:var(--amw-space-1-5) var(--amw-space-3);font-size:var(--amw-text-xs);font-weight:var(--amw-weight-semibold);letter-spacing:var(--amw-tracking-wide);border-radius:var(--amw-radius-pill)}.amw-product-layout__summary .stock.in-stock{color:var(--amw-success);background:var(--amw-success-bg)}.amw-product-layout__summary .stock.out-of-stock{color:var(--amw-danger);background:var(--amw-danger-bg)}.amw-product-layout__summary .price{font-size:var(--amw-text-3xl)!important;font-weight:var(--amw-weight-bold);color:var(--amw-teal-300)!important;margin:0 0 var(--amw-space-5)!important}.amw-product-layout__summary .price .amount,.amw-product-layout__summary .price bdi,.amw-product-layout__summary .price .woocommerce-Price-amount{color:inherit!important}.amw-product-layout__summary .cd-configure-order{margin-top:var(--amw-space-6)!important;padding:var(--amw-space-6)!important;background:rgb(6 10 20 / .55)!important;border:1px solid rgb(20 184 166 / .18)!important;border-radius:var(--amw-radius-2xl)!important}.amw-product-layout__summary .cd-co-label{color:var(--amw-teal-300)!important;font-size:var(--amw-text-2xs)!important;font-weight:var(--amw-weight-bold)!important;letter-spacing:var(--amw-tracking-widest)!important;text-transform:uppercase!important;margin:0 0 var(--amw-space-3)!important}.amw-product-layout__summary .cd-conc-buttons{display:flex;flex-wrap:wrap;gap:var(--amw-space-2)!important;margin-bottom:var(--amw-space-5)!important}.amw-product-layout__summary .cd-qty-row{display:flex;align-items:center;gap:var(--amw-space-3);margin-top:var(--amw-space-4);padding-top:var(--amw-space-4);border-top:1px solid rgb(255 255 255 / .05)}.amw-product-layout__summary .single_add_to_cart_button,.amw-product-layout__summary button.single_add_to_cart_button{display:inline-flex!important;align-items:center;justify-content:center;gap:var(--amw-space-3);padding:var(--amw-space-4) var(--amw-space-8)!important;width:100%;font-family:var(--amw-font-sans)!important;font-size:var(--amw-text-sm)!important;font-weight:var(--amw-weight-bold)!important;letter-spacing:var(--amw-tracking-widest)!important;text-transform:uppercase!important;color:#061219!important;background:linear-gradient(135deg,#14B8A6 0%,#0D9488 100%)!important;border:0!important;border-radius:var(--amw-radius-sm)!important;box-shadow:0 8px 28px rgb(20 184 166 / .35)!important;text-shadow:none!important;cursor:pointer;transition:transform var(--amw-dur-base),box-shadow var(--amw-dur-base),background var(--amw-dur-base)!important;margin-top:var(--amw-space-4)}.amw-product-layout__summary .single_add_to_cart_button:hover{transform:translateY(-1px);background:linear-gradient(135deg,#2DD4BF 0%,#14B8A6 100%)!important;box-shadow:0 12px 36px rgb(20 184 166 / .45)!important}.amw-product-layout__summary .product_meta{margin-top:var(--amw-space-6);padding-top:var(--amw-space-5);border-top:1px solid rgb(255 255 255 / .06);font-size:var(--amw-text-xs);color:var(--amw-text-tertiary)}.amw-product-layout__summary .product_meta>span{display:block;margin-bottom:var(--amw-space-2)}.amw-product-layout__summary .product_meta a{color:var(--amw-teal-300);text-decoration:none}.amw-product-aftermath{padding-top:var(--amw-space-8)}.woocommerce-tabs.wc-tabs-wrapper{padding:var(--amw-space-8) var(--amw-space-10);margin-bottom:var(--amw-space-12);background:var(--amw-grad-card);border:1px solid rgb(255 255 255 / .08);border-radius:var(--amw-radius-3xl)}.woocommerce-tabs ul.tabs.wc-tabs{display:flex!important;gap:var(--amw-space-2);padding:0!important;margin:0 0 var(--amw-space-6)!important;list-style:none!important;border:0!important;border-bottom:1px solid rgb(255 255 255 / .06)!important}.woocommerce-tabs ul.tabs.wc-tabs::before{display:none!important}.woocommerce-tabs ul.tabs.wc-tabs li{background:transparent!important;border:0!important;border-radius:0!important;padding:0!important;margin:0!important}.woocommerce-tabs ul.tabs.wc-tabs li a{display:inline-block;padding:var(--amw-space-3) var(--amw-space-5)!important;color:var(--amw-text-tertiary)!important;font-size:var(--amw-text-xs)!important;font-weight:var(--amw-weight-bold)!important;letter-spacing:var(--amw-tracking-widest);text-transform:uppercase;text-decoration:none!important;border-bottom:2px solid #fff0}.woocommerce-tabs ul.tabs.wc-tabs li.active a,.woocommerce-tabs ul.tabs.wc-tabs li a:hover{color:var(--amw-teal-300)!important;border-bottom-color:var(--amw-teal-400)}.woocommerce-tabs .wc-tab,.woocommerce-Tabs-panel{color:var(--amw-text-secondary);font-size:var(--amw-text-md);line-height:var(--amw-leading-relaxed)}.woocommerce-tabs .wc-tab h2{margin:0 0 var(--amw-space-4);font-size:var(--amw-text-xl);color:var(--amw-text-strong)}.related.products,.upsells.products,.woocommerce-Tabs-panel+.related.products{margin-top:var(--amw-space-16)}.related.products>h2,.upsells.products>h2{margin:0 0 var(--amw-space-8);font-size:clamp(1.75rem, 2.5vw + 0.5rem, 2.75rem);font-weight:var(--amw-weight-bold);color:var(--amw-text-strong);letter-spacing:-.02em}.single-product .related.products ul.products,.single-product .upsells.products ul.products,.woocommerce .related ul.products,.woocommerce .upsells ul.products{display:grid!important;grid-template-columns:1fr!important;gap:24px!important;margin:0!important;padding:0!important;list-style:none!important}@media (min-width:640px){.single-product .related.products ul.products,.single-product .upsells.products ul.products,.woocommerce .related ul.products,.woocommerce .upsells ul.products{grid-template-columns:repeat(2,1fr)!important}}@media (min-width:900px){.single-product .related.products ul.products,.single-product .upsells.products ul.products,.woocommerce .related ul.products,.woocommerce .upsells ul.products{grid-template-columns:repeat(4,1fr)!important}}.single-product .related.products li.product,.single-product .upsells.products li.product{float:none!important;width:100%!important;margin:0!important;padding:0!important;clear:none!important}.single-product .related.products ul.products::before,.single-product .related.products ul.products::after,.single-product .upsells.products ul.products::before,.single-product .upsells.products ul.products::after,.woocommerce .related ul.products::before,.woocommerce .related ul.products::after{position:absolute!important;width:0!important;height:0!important;overflow:hidden!important}.single-product .amw-product-card{background:#111B2C;border-radius:14px}.single-product .amw-product-card__media{border-radius:14px 14px 0 0}.single-product .amw-product-card__price{font-family:'JetBrains Mono','Fira Code',monospace}.woocommerce-message,.woocommerce-info,.woocommerce-error{background:var(--amw-grad-card)!important;color:var(--amw-text-body)!important;border:1px solid var(--amw-border-teal-25)!important;border-left:4px solid var(--amw-teal-400)!important;border-radius:var(--amw-radius-lg)!important}.single-product .amw-product-layout form.cart .quantity,.single-product .amw-product-layout .variations .reset_variations{position:absolute!important;left:-9999px!important;width:1px!important;height:1px!important;overflow:hidden!important;visibility:hidden!important;pointer-events:none!important}